Output 3d6c03315c12517708a2d6b0635771354339cd99d4daa157f5f0f66993bac1e8:76

value
75239057
script pubkey
OP_0 OP_PUSHBYTES_20 cc36973502443992a788d2fe8eedaf78e6f55667
address
bc1qesmfwdgzgsue9fug6tlgamd00rn024n8s4kaqs
transaction
3d6c03315c12517708a2d6b0635771354339cd99d4daa157f5f0f66993bac1e8
spent
true